Private Limited Company Compliance and Audit: A Comprehensive Guide

Introduction

Private limited companies are one of the most popular forms of business entities. They are characterized by limited liability and a separate legal entity from their owners. As with any business, private limited companies are required to comply with various laws and regulations, and undergo regular audits. In this comprehensive guide, we will explore the compliance requirements and audit processes for private limited companies.

Compliance Requirements

Statutory Compliance

Private limited companies are subject to a range of statutory compliance requirements. These include:

1. Company Registration: The first step in complying with the law is to register the company with the appropriate government authorities. This involves submitting the required documents, such as the Memorandum and Articles of Association, and obtaining a certificate of incorporation.

2. Annual Filing: Private limited companies are required to file their annual accounts and annual returns with the Companies Registrar. These filings provide an overview of the company’s financial position, including details of shareholders, directors, and financial statements.

3. Meetings and Minutes: Private limited companies are required to hold annual general meetings (AGMs) and regular board meetings. Minutes of these meetings must be recorded and maintained, which serve as evidence of the decisions taken and compliance with corporate governance norms.

4. Director’s Responsibilities: Directors of private limited companies have fiduciary duties towards the company and its shareholders. They are required to act in the best interests of the company, avoid conflicts of interest, and comply with various laws and regulations.

5. Dissolution and Insolvency: In case a private limited company faces financial difficulties, the directors have a responsibility to take appropriate steps, such as applying for insolvency or voluntary winding-up, to protect the interests of creditors and shareholders.

Tax Compliance

Private limited companies are also subject to various tax compliance requirements. These include:

1. Corporate Tax: Private limited companies are liable to pay corporate tax on their annual profits. They must file their annual tax returns with the tax authorities, along with the necessary supporting documents and financial statements.

2. Value Added Tax (VAT): If a private limited company is engaged in taxable activities, it may be required to register for VAT and charge VAT on its sales. Proper VAT records should be maintained, and regular VAT returns must be filed.

3. Employee Taxes: Private limited companies are required to comply with employee tax regulations, such as deducting income tax and national insurance contributions from employees’ salaries and remitting them to the tax authorities.

4. Transfer Pricing: If the private limited company has transactions with related parties, it is subject to transfer pricing regulations. These regulations require arm’s length pricing for such transactions, and documentation must be maintained to support the transfer pricing policy.

Other Compliance Requirements

Apart from statutory and tax compliance, private limited companies also need to comply with other laws and regulations specific to their industry. These may include obtaining licenses and permits, complying with health and safety regulations, data protection laws, and ensuring compliance with environmental standards.

Audit Process

Audit is an essential part of corporate governance and ensures the accuracy and reliability of financial statements. Private limited companies are required to undergo annual audits. The audit process typically involves the following steps:

1. Appointment of Auditors: Private limited companies must appoint a registered auditor to conduct the audit. The auditors should be independent and have the necessary expertise and qualifications.

2. Planning: The auditors will carry out an initial assessment of the company’s internal control systems, risk management processes, and financial statements. They will develop an audit plan based on their assessment.

3. Fieldwork: The auditors will visit the company’s premises to gather evidence and perform substantive tests. They will examine financial transactions, review documents, and interview key personnel.

4. Reporting: At the end of the audit, the auditors will prepare an audit report. This report will provide an opinion on the fairness and accuracy of the company’s financial statements. The report may also highlight any significant deficiencies in internal controls or other compliance issues.
